Planning S5 SP build, need suggestions

Getting ready to have my S5 gtu rebuilt and streetported. Just wanted suggestions on what else I should do. Plan for the car is to be a daily and I want to do as many autox's and track days as I can.

Intake= from what I've seen most of them are basic cone filters that just sit in the engine bay. Do any companies make real cold air intakes? Other thing is to just make a box for the filter and isolate it from the heat in the engine bay.

Exhaust= Already have the RB catback , planning to get the Header and Pre-Silencer. Are the SDJ headers worth the money premium over the RB Race ones?

Pulley's= who makes them?

I'm planning to redo all the grounds, I should have an SAFC lying around to fine tune.

Other than really spendy things such as ITB's and going full standalone what else should I be considering?

Since you have the motor out, I'd get a lightweight flywheel and new clutch. For a dd I won't get pulleys, IMO they're not worth it.
